Output 31de810cce638ed361f01e7b6f6febc498481ebe5d77064ee95a96d21b7e9b8e:4

value
1000
script pubkey
OP_0 OP_PUSHBYTES_20 43277e4551b731d773a41ffb0c892f973289379d
address
tb1qgvnhu323kucawuayrlasezf0juegjdua9qhmde
transaction
31de810cce638ed361f01e7b6f6febc498481ebe5d77064ee95a96d21b7e9b8e